Ar a.. <br />MINUTES OF THE REGULAR ORONO COUNCIL MEETING <br />HELD FEBRUARY 24, 1992 <br />PLANNING COMMISSION APPLICANT INTERVIEWS - CONT. <br />Goetten asked if his professional interest has prompted him to <br />apply for this position. <br />Hare explained land use and development are an interest of his. <br />Goetten announced that Orono is quite conservative in its <br />development and land use and asked Hare how he felt about that <br />position. <br />Hare stated he is in favor of having a strict control over <br />development and he is not necessarily pro - development. <br />Jabbour asked if he had attended any of the Planning Commission <br />meetings 'and realized the type of commitment this position <br />requires. <br />Hare noted he has attended some of the meetings in Orono, and some <br />meetings of other cities, and realizes the type of commitment <br />required for the position. He asked what the length of time the <br />appointment was for. <br />Goetten noted it currently was a one year position, but may revert <br />back to a three year position. <br />Hare noted Mabusth had encouraged him to apply for the position. <br />Mayor Peterson asked if he had reviewed the Comprehensive Plan. <br />Hare stated he had not. <br />William F Miller, 2691 Casco Point Road <br />Miller explained he is a CPA working for a real estate management <br />company. He relocated to Orono last June from the Los Angles area. <br />He noted he is interested in getting involved with the community, <br />and also after having the experience of trying to obtain a variance <br />for his property, felt he Is aware of the ordinances and wanted to <br />get involved further. <br />Mayor Peterson noted that on his application he made reference to <br />that fact that in the LA area development ran rampant.
